A midweek water main break on Wednesday evening, Jan. 25 saw some residents lose water pressure in the city and resulted in city Public Works crews having to isolate the break and remove and replace an estimated 17 feet of pipe. Escalon crews worked in cooperation with Caltrans for traffic control and PG&E regarding a nearby gas line to replace the water line and residents in some areas of the city were issued a ‘Boil Water’ advisory for up to a 48-hour period after the break and subsequent replacement project. By midday Thursday, shown here, work continued on the effort.
